Abstract

The utility model discloses a box control system that broods, including main control chip, acquisition unit connects after connecting amplifier circuit and AD converting circuit main control chip's input, humidity transducer also connects main control chip's input, main control chip communicates by letter through serial communication and computer, and display, heating pipe, alarm and fan are connected to main control chip's output, and main control chip is still with external memory with press the key -type connection, and power module is the mains power supply. Adopt intelligent control standard, reach intelligent control's purpose through gathering each coefficient in the brood box, through group control system gather with each parameter of adjustment. The appearance of the artificial adjustment machine mistake circumstances can be reduced, staff's work load can be reduced again.

This set circuit is collection environment and the comprehensive system management facility being controlled in one.Select atmel corp's single-chip microcomputer as master Control chip, the external memory of interpolation and power supply, Acquisition Circuit, make the Practical Performance of circuit be greatly improved.
This utility model is according to brooding technique feature appropriate design scheme, and industrial temperature sensor is generally analog quantity, analogue signal General voltage signal is less, gathering amplifying circuit so needing to add, being illustrated in figure 2 the amplifying circuit of design.Then export End VO transfers data to main control chip by AD conversion module, and then main control chip can be according to the magnitude of voltage collected and temperature The linear relationship of degree judges temperature value now.
Carbon dioxide sensor and pressure transducer same be also required to through processing and amplifying, be then passed through AD conversion by numerical value pass It is defeated by single-chip microcomputer.
Humidity sensor is generally numeric type, can be directly accessed single-chip microcomputer pin.
External memory mainly preserves the parameter that we preset, and plays the function of power down protection.
Key circuit mainly regulates the bound alarming value of each numerical value, and can consult relevant information by button.
All of parametric variable can according to circumstances control the relevant action adding heat pipe, blower fan and alarm and brood to reach intelligence Purpose.
It is automatically adjusted temperature, humidity and each casing ventilation rank according to humiture coefficient.Add carbon dioxide and pressure transducer The measurement of coefficient and control.Exploitation host computer carries out group control system control, and a host computer can control the control system of multiple casing System.
